H758 WGB is a 1990 Peugeot 205 in Red with a 1,769c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1990 Peugeot 205 models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.6% with a typical mileage of 101,760 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Peugeot 205 f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 43,839 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H758 WGB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Peugeot 205 typically stays on UK roads for around 40 years. At 36 years old, this Peugeot 205 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
